KALAMAZOO, MI (WKZO AM/FM) – Kalamazoo City Commissioners plan a meet and greet Wednesday with their latest list of finalists for the City Attorney’s post.
They went through the process late last year with a search firm and offered the job to local Oshtemo Township Attorney James Porter, but he subsequently declined the job for undisclosed personal reasons.
This time the city’s Human Resources Department did the search and the three finalists are Aaron Leal, the current City Attorney in Royal Oak, Lewis Smith, the former Attorney for the Wayne County Integrated Health Services, and Ivar Steins, who is on the Detroit City Attorney’s staff.
At their meeting tonight, the Commission is scheduled to set a public meet and greet session with the finalists for 4:00 p.m. Wednesday and interviews on Thursday.
